Jun 20, 2016 #4 Locket ♤ Joined Mar 25, 2014 Posts 7,887 Bells 148 Eggs 0 Switch 2956-5463-1794 1. Don't have beautiful ordinance, it decreases the weeds. Also TT 2. Run, run, run! Also, snow covers up your hard work with your dirt paths. They don't work in winter Last edited: Jun 20, 2016

Jun 20, 2016 #5 Licorice heh heh horf Joined Apr 23, 2014 Posts 5,162 Bells 32 Eggs 0 Switch 5714-2655-1799 I run over my grass a little bit and then save/quit. Then I start up my game again and repeat. Doing it in small amounts and then saving/quitting instead of just running once every day works a lot faster.
